#908164 Color
#908164 is rgb(144, 129, 100) in RGB, hsl(40, 18%, 48%) in HSL, and about cmyk(0%, 10%, 31%, 44%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Shadow (#8A795D), very hard to tell apart at ΔE 3.09.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.
#908164rgb(144, 129, 100)hsl(40, 18%, 48%)hsv(40, 31%, 56%)cmyk(0%, 10%, 31%, 44%)oklch(60.9% 0.045 83.7)lab(54.78% 2.47 17.98)lch(54.78% 18.14 82.18)What #908164 Is Called
Most hex codes have no name: there are 16.7 million of them and a few thousand registered names. These are the named colors nearest to #908164, ordered by CIE76 distance in CIELAB. Anything under about ΔE 2 is a difference most people cannot see.

#908164 Channel Values
How #908164 bre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 144 · G 129 · B 100 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 40° · S 18% · L 48%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 40° · S 31% · V 56%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 0% · M 10% · Y 31% · K 44%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 3.81:1 vs white · 5.51: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#908164 background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#908164 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#908164?
#908164 is a mid-tone yellow — rgb(144, 129, 100) in RGB and hsl(40, 18%, 48%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Shadow (#8A795D), which is very hard to tell apart at a CIE76 distance of 3.09.
What is the RGB value of #908164?
#908164 is rgb(144, 129, 100) — red 144, green 129, and blue 100 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#908164?
#908164 converts to approximately cmyk(0%, 10%, 31%, 44%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#908164 be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#908164 scores 3.81:1 against white and 5.51: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#908164 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#908164 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is gray (#808080) at a CIE76 distance of 18.18, which is visibly different.
